CVE-2016-5953

CVE-2016-5953 is a low-severity vulnerability in Ibm Sterling Selling And Fulfillment Foundation with a CVSS 3.x base score of 3.7. It is not currently listed as actively exploited by CISA, and its EPSS exploit-prediction score is low. The underlying weakness is classified as CWE-200.

Key facts

Description

IBM Sterling Order Management transmits the session identifier within the URL. When a user is unable to view a certain view due to not being allowed permissions, the website responds with an error page where the session identifier is encoded as Base64 in the URL.

How severe is CVE-2016-5953?
CVE-2016-5953 has a CVSS 3.x base score of 3.7, rated low severity. It is exploitable over network with high attack complexity, requires no privileges and no user interaction. Impact on confidentiality is low, integrity none, and availability none.
Is CVE-2016-5953 being actively exploited?
It is not currently listed in CISA's KEV catalog. Its EPSS exploit-prediction score is 1% (54th percentile), an estimate of the probability of exploitation in the next 30 days.
What products are affected by CVE-2016-5953?
CVE-2016-5953 primarily affects Ibm Sterling Selling And Fulfillment Foundation. In total, 6 product configurations (CPEs) are listed as vulnerable; see the affected-products list for the exact versions.
